Step 4: Re-run the Ledgerbird integration suite before promoting the payments build. Heads up — the charge-capture tests flake about one run in five because the mock acquirer sandbox takes its sweet time warming up. If you see a timeout in `capture_settles_ok`, just retry once; two failures in a row means an actual problem, so ping whoever owns Ledgerbird that week. Once the suite is green, you're clear to sign the artifact. Use the deploy key below to sign it.

deploy key for kagup-bawig: bky9_ZMq28eTw9

## Deployment: Broker Upgrade

Upgrading Quillbus from 3.x to 4.x requires a rolling restart of all three broker nodes in the Harlow cluster. Drain consumers first, upgrade one node at a time, and verify queue depth returns to baseline before moving on. Version 4.x changes several connection and retention defaults, so do not reuse the old config file blindly. The values we run in production are as follows.

service settings:
gorir:
  pin: 2261
  tenant: casath
  seal: seal_72e42bbd
  metrics_host: metrics.gorir.qorvelsoft.corp
  standby_team: tamys
  escalation: aldael-jordor
  nonce: 9cb44a

Handover — Formula Sandbox (Verdant Sheets)

We moved user-supplied formulas into the Cagewright sandbox last Tuesday. Evaluation timeouts now kill the worker pod instead of hanging the request thread. If you see repeated sandbox restarts, check memory ceilings before blaming the parser. The sandbox runs with the following configuration values.

config for tagep-kaguf:
FENWYN_PIN=5236
FENWYN_METRICS_HOST=metrics.fenwyn.qorvellabs.internal
FENWYN_LOG_LEVEL=error
FENWYN_TENANT=silys